White 4 O’Clock Seeds (Mirabilis jalapa) – Evening Blooming Elegance
Transform your garden with the timeless beauty of White 4 O’Clock flowers. These delicate, trumpet-shaped blooms open in the late afternoon, releasing a sweet, jasmine-like fragrance that attracts hummingbirds, butterflies, and nighttime pollinators. With lush green foliage and abundant white flowers, these heirloom favorites create an enchanting evening display. Fast-growing and easy to care for, they are perfect for borders, cottage gardens, and containers.
Growing Instructions:
• Sunlight: Full sun to partial shade
• Soil: Well-drained, average to sandy soil
• Planting:
• Direct sow outdoors after the last frost, pressing seeds lightly into the soil (do not cover deeply).
• For earlier blooms, start indoors 4-6 weeks before the last frost and transplant once established.
• Watering: Moderate; drought-tolerant once mature
• Spacing: 12-18 inches apart
• Germination: 7-14 days at 65-75°F
• Bloom Time: Late spring to fall, opening in the afternoon and closing by morning
• Growth Habit: Bushy, mounded plants reaching 2-3 feet tall
• Maintenance: Deadheading not required; will self-seed for future seasons
